Paine College vs. Jarvis Christian College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Paine College or Jarvis Christian College?

  • Paine College is 22.2% more expensive to attend than Jarvis Christian College for in-state tuition ($12,706.00 vs. $10,400.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 22.2% higher at Paine College than Jarvis Christian College ($12,706.00 vs. $10,400.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Jarvis Christian College than Paine College ($7,365 vs. $15,877)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Paine College are 31.5% lower than costs at Jarvis Christian College ($7,512 vs. $9,880)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at Paine College than Jarvis Christian College (100% vs. 90%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Jarvis Christian College students is 51.3% larger than aid received Paine College ($17,784 vs. $11,755)

Paine College vs. Jarvis Christian College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Paine College or Jarvis Christian College?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Jarvis Christian College and Paine College.

  • The graduation rate at Paine College is higher than Jarvis Christian College (27% vs. 14%)
  • Graduates from Paine College earn on average $1,800 more per year than Jarvis Christian College graduates after ten years. ($28,400 vs. $26,600)
  • Jarvis Christian College students graduate with a $5,267 lower median federal student loan debt than Paine College graduates. ($30,483 vs. $35,750)
  • Jarvis Christian College graduates are paying $54 less per month on federal student loans than Paine College graduates. ($315 vs. $369)
  • More Jarvis Christian College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Paine College students, three years after graduation. (17% vs. 15%)
